HYATTSVILLE, Md. (WUSA) - Prince George's County police say they have arrested two 17-year-olds in the stabbing of a 15-year-old Northwestern High School student in Hyattsville.

The stabbing occurred in the 6700 block of Belcrest Road on September 5th, and the arrested suspects are 17-year-old Wilian Josue Beza-Martinez of Mount Rainier and 17-year-old Yony Martinez-Barillas of Hyattsville. 

According to police, officers responded to the Belcrest Road address for a reported cutting at 2:50 p.m. that day. Officers say they found the victim suffering from several stab wounds.

The victim had reportedly been approached by the suspects and a fight broke out, and during that fight the victim was allegedly stabbed several times with an ice pick. He was taken to a local hospital with non-life threatening injuries. 

According to investigators, the stabbing stemmed from a fight that had occurred the previous day involving the victim's cousin.

Both Beza-Martinez and Martinez-Barillas are being charged as adults.
